Polk County completed its tuneup for Western Highlands Conference play with a 9-0 victory over West Henderson on Wednesday in girls tennis action in Mills River.

The Wolverines, who travel to Avery on Thursday for their WHC opener, improved to 4-4 with the win.

“Well played match by all,” said Polk County head coach Richard Davis. “We are not quite where we want to be but we continue to work hard and get better. We’ve still got to get tougher mentally and clean up our unforced errors.”

Polk County completed a season sweep of West Henderson, having defeated the Falcons 7-2 in the season opener.

SINGLES
1. Hannah Jenne d. Emily Mosso 8-1; 2. Tana Harris d, Audrey Hood 8-4; 3. Julia Griffin d. Laurel Welch 8-0; 4. Virginia Rostick d. Lauren Jackson 8-1; 5. Sara Muse d. Rebecca Chamberlain 8-2; 6. Ava Marino d. Olivia Dietz 8-2.

DOUBLES
1. Jenne-Harris d. Mosso-Jackson 8-2; 2. Griffin-Rostick d. Hood-Chamberlain 8-1; 3. Muse-Marino d. Welch-Kennedy Boling 8-0.
